Now here are the 3 keys to beating the Kings:
1. WIN GAME 1!
This is a huge key in getting off on the right foot. LA just played their third 7 game series against a rival. After going into OT on Sunday night, the Kings had to fly on Monday and will be practicing on Tuesday. With game 1 being on Wednesday, NY needs to pounce just like they did to the Canadiens.
2. ROLL 4 LINES AND FORECHECK THEM TO DEATH!
The Blueshirts have rolled 4 lines with killer efficiency. Their speed needs to be the one factor the Kings can’t shutdown. Against SJ, the Kings were having a lot of trouble handling their speed. So much so, they went down 0-3. If it wasn’t for LA posing their size and will on every Shark possible to wear them down, they may not even be here right now.

3. LUNDQVIST MUST WIN THE CONN SMYTHE
Barry Melrose believes the Kings will win the Cup. However, he did tell ESPN Radio NY that if the Rangers wins, it will only happen if Lundqvist plays so well he wins the Conn Smythe. We agree wholeheartedly. At some point Lundqvist must steal a key game. If Henrik can steal 1, NY will have a chance, if he steals 2 the Rangers will be Champions.
